GENERAL SAFETY PRECAUTIONS

6
• NEVER OPERATE the unit without first reading the Operator
Manual.
• NEVER EXPOSE bare skin to CO
• ALWAYS WEAR thermal gloves, eye, and ear protection
(safety glasses and ear plugs).
• EVERYONE in the blast area must comply with all safety
requirements.
• NEVER POINT the nozzle at anyone and ALWAYS exercise
extreme caution when people are in the blast area.
• NEVER use a wire tie to hold the applicator trigger in the ON
position. Doing so can damage it and void its warranty.
• NEVER USE the blasting unit or hoses for anything except the
intended usage.
• ONLY USE dry ice as the blasting media.
• NEVER OPERATE in a confined space without an approved
ventilation system.
• NEVER operate the unit with guards removed.
• NEVER mask the machine's ventilation holes.
• NEVER ALLOW UNTRAINED PERSONNEL to operate the
blasting unit.
• NEVER OPERATE a damaged blasting unit.
• ALWAYS turn the main power OFF and remove the applicator
control cable before removing the blast hose.
• NEVER exceed recommended hose or blasting unit pressure
levels.
• ALWAYS ground the material being cleaned.
• ALWAYS ENSURE that hoses are securely attached.
• KEEP hoses and power cord out of forklift traffic areas.
• CHECK hoses and cables for nicks and gouges.
• Do NOT kink the blast hose before or during operation.
• NEVER DISCONNECT the air supply hose without first
shutting off the source air and bleeding lines.
• ONLY COLD JET TRAINED service technicians are allowed to
work on the unit's electrical components.
• ALWAYS turn the application safety on before laying it
down or passing it to someone.
• DO NOT OPERATE equipment with electrical parts exposed,
jumpered or rendered inoperable.
• ALWAYS Follow the guidelines of the governing codes of your
local/national body as a minimum standard for ensuring safety.
